Learning Objectives

1

Recognize the word 'Hallelu' as a praise word

2

Sing simple praise chorus with hand motions

3

Experience joy in musical worship

Psalm 150:6

Let everything that has breath praise Yahweh. Praise Yah!

Psalm 150:6 (WEB)

Demonstrates the joy of praising God through music

Lesson Plan

1Opening (3 min)

Recall yesterday's 'Little David' song and gentle harp sounds

💭 Review Question: Can you remember how David played his harp?
2Teaching (5 min)

Introducing 'Hallelu' as a special praise word

📌 Key Talking Points:
  • Hallelu means 'Praise the Lord!'
  • We can praise God with our voices
  • Music makes God happy
💬 Discussion Questions:
  • What makes you happy?
  • How can we show God we love Him?
3Activity: Hallelu, Hallelu Praise Dance (6 min)
praise singing

Sing and move to the 'Hallelu' chorus with simple hand motions

📝 Instructions:
  1. Stand up and spread arms wide
  2. Sing 'Hallelu, Hallelu' with big smile
  3. Gently shake bells or rhythm instruments
  4. Sway back and forth while singing
🔄 Variations:

Simpler: Parent helps child with motions

Challenge: Let child lead the praise song
